



The Different Stock Order Types
Limit:
- Order to buy/sell a stock at a specific price or better
- Used when you have a target entry or exit price
Market:
- Want to buy/sell immediately at the current price when the order gets filled
Stop Market:
- An order to buy/sell stock at market price once the stock has reached the stock price.
Stop Limit:
- Order to buy/sell at a specific price or better.
- Once price reached, stop limit becomes a limit order

Why or Why Not Stop?
- Stop orders are not visible to the market while limit orders are.
